Corn Earworm Bollworm Pheromone Traps are monitoring and mass-trapping tools designed to attract adult male moths of Helicoverpa zea, Helicoverpa armigera, and related bollworm species.

Key Features
High-Purity Active Ingredients: Formulated with a minimum of 98.5% pure (Z)-11-Hexadecenal and (Z)-9-Hexadecenal to ensure consistent pest response without non-functional isomer interference.
Non-Target Safety: Species-specific attraction targets Helicoverpa strains, preventing the accidental capture of honeybees and beneficial pollinators during field monitoring.
Controlled Release Rate: Utilizes a specialized polymer matrix to maintain a stable daily volatilization rate of 1.2 mg to 1.5 mg for 60 consecutive days under field conditions.
Thermal and UV Stability: Chemically stabilized with antioxidant additives to prevent chemical degradation in open-field environments with peak temperatures up to 42°C.
Regional Specificity: Separate isomer ratios calibrated specifically for Helicoverpa zea (North America) and Helicoverpa armigera (Europe/Asia) to match localized pest populations.
Crop-Specific Application
Sweet Corn Fields: Mount traps on secure wooden or metal stakes at ear height; adjust the trap height vertically as the plant canopy grows to align with the silk line.
Cotton Plantations: Position traps 40 meters apart along the prevailing upwind borders of the field, beginning deployment at the 4-leaf stage through boll maturity.
Solanaceous Crops (Processing Tomatoes): Fix traps 1 meter above the ground matrix using a uniform grid layout at a density of 1 trap per 5 hectares.
Mixed Vegetable Perimeters: Deploy traps along the outer boundary lines of organic vegetable farms to form a physical monitoring line before local moth flight periods.
